If you want another in a similar vein which can also be used as a riddle brain teaser is that if you count the characters of any number spelled out they will always end up at 4.

Eleven has 6 characters
Six has 3 characters
Three has 5 characters
Five has 4 characters
and Four goes to 4 goes to 4.

No other number has the same number of characters as the number they represent and there's no perpetual loops. Note this only works in English. Other languages might have a different answer or no answer.

This is just due to probabilities. The number of characters in any number word is always a smaller number than the original number itself (for any number over 4 in English, or generally at most 10) which means you will always drop down into single digits eventually. In single digits there are 3 common modes (3, 4, and 5 characters), and 3 collapses to 5 and 5 collapses to 4, so you'll always end up at 4. This should be roughly true in most languages, as single-digit numbers are often 2-5 characters in most languages. So the confirmation is mostly if there is a loop between those 4 in a specific language. In many languages it is trivially easy, for example all single-digit numbers are 1 character in Japanese, Chinese, simplified Chinese, Korean, etc. But as far as I am aware, there aren't any languages where the number of characters in a single-digit number exceeds 10. At worst, it should be a metastable loop (most likely between 2-5) in any language.
